ABSTRACT:
A focusing control apparatus for use in an optical disk system includes a focusing error detector for detecting the focusing error signal from the focusing information of a light beam irradiated onto and reflected by an optical disk, a system state gain controller for detecting the state of the system from an error signal detected from the focusing error detector, so as to automatically control the gain of the system according to the change in system gain, a phase compensator circuit for compensating phase of focuing error signal according to the focusing error signal whose gain is controlled by the system state gain control means, and an actuator driving circuit for driving the actuator according to the compensated signal, so as to maintain system stability.
